80 V, N-Ch, 4.6 mΩ max, Automotive Power MOSFET, S3O8 (3x3), OptiMOS™ 7

IAUZN08S7N046 is an automotive MOSFET built with Infineon’s leading edge, power semiconductor technology; OptiMOS™ 7 80 V. This product is offered a lead-less 3x3mm2 SMD package. The S3O8 package utilizes a copper clip to offer lower package resistance and inductance as compared to traditional gullwing lead packages. It is designed specifically for the high performance, quality, and robustness needed for demanding automotive applications.
